Briony-Mai is riding high

CHAMPION: Briony-Mai Green with her pony Crumble
CHICKERELL’S Briony-Mai Green will certainly testify that the London Olympics succeeded in its bid to ‘Inspire a Generation’.
The South Coast Equestrian pupil and member of their Pony Club watched with delight as the British equestrian team scooped three golds at Greenwich Park.
Buoyed by the achievements of Charlotte Dujardin and co, Green has since won the South Coast Shield and received the first rosette for Best Turned Out and Best Fancy Dress at the junior show while riding her pony Crumble.
The eight-year-old also prevailed at the South Dorset Hunt Show in the Minimus Jumping Class.
Along with all her rosettes and silverware, Green has also been placed in every class she has entered, whether it be show jumping, mounted games or showing.
